Ackley & Ladwig’s Nursing Diagnosis Handbook, 13th Ed: Evidence-Based Guide to Care Planning
Brand: Mary Beth Flynn Makic PhD APRN CCNS CCRN FAAN FNAP FCNS
Ackley and Ladwig’s Nursing Diagnosis Handbook, 13th Edition, provides a three-step system for creating individualized nursing care plans from over 1450 client symptoms using NANDA-I approved diagnoses.
